How GHPs Work
Our revolutionary geothermal heat pumps (GHPs) are driven by a basic vapor-compression refrigeration cycle (similar to the cycle used in refrigerators). GHPs extract heat from the Earth during the heating season and reject heat back into the Earth during the cooling season. They use the Earth's relatively constant temperature to provide space heating and cooling year-round. Additionally, they are useful for creating hot water in home and commercial buildings of any climate.

Key Benefits of  Geo-Exchange Systems

Geothermal Heating & Cooling systems are some of the most energy efficient and environmentally friendly systems on the market. In fact, recent studies from the US Department of Energy and the Environmental Protection Agency have concluded that these systems have an extraordinarily low impact on the surrounding environment.

Geothermal heat pumps are typically 50% to 70% more efficient than fossil fuel furnaces. Instead of burning a combustible fuel to create heat, they simply convert and move heat that already exists. Using this highly efficient method, they are able to provide three to five times as much energy as traditional heat pump systems.

Additionally, we carry the most comfortable heating and cooling systems available. They are exceptionally quiet, produce no drafts, and create no excess heat. Our geothermal systems are by far the healthiest heating and cooling systems available on the market today. Constant air movement allows for more thorough filtration, decreasing the presence of dust and mold spores in your home.

Geo Exchange systems are also quite durable and long lasting. This extended life expectancy is possible since the unit is typically housed either inside your building or beneath the ground. Since nothing is exposed to the outside weather, it suffers less wear and tear over the long run.

The Ground Connection
GHPs are basically heating pumps that are connected to the ground. This ground connection is the link that allows the heat pump to use the Earth as a heat source or heat sink. There are several types of ground connections that can be made, but they all fall under two basic categories: Closed Loop and Open Loop.

In northeastern Pennsylvania, there are three main layouts available—closed loop vertical bore, open loop standing column, and open loop to recycle application. Contact us or visit our FAQ section for more information about which loop style is right for you.
